Emaplast IMIFABI HV6 Pigment

Emaplast IMIFABI HV6 Pigment is a high-viscosity, thermoplastic elastomer masterbatch from the Emaplast IMIFABI series, engineered for exceptional dispersion, color consistency, and processing stability in demanding injection molding and extrusion applications.

Features Of Emaplast IMIFABI HV6 Pigment

  1. Highly concentrated pigment masterbatch for efficient coloration with low dosage requirements.

  2. Excellent thermal stability suitable for high-temperature polymer processing up to 300°C.

  3. Superior dispersion performance in polyolefins, engineering plastics, and thermoplastic elastomers.

  4. Non-migrating formulation ensuring long-term color consistency and surface integrity.

  5. Compliant with REACH and RoHS directives for regulated markets.

Typical Applications Of Emaplast IMIFABI HV6 Pigment

  1. Automotive interior components including dashboards, trim, and door panels.

  2. Packaging films and containers requiring FDA-compliant colorants for food contact applications.

  3. Household appliances such as washing machine drums, vacuum housings, and kitchenware.

  4. Medical device housings and non-implantable plastic components.

  5. Industrial piping and fluid handling systems requiring UV-resistant pigmentation.

Specifications Of Emaplast IMIFABI HV6 Pigment

Chemical TypeOrganic pigment masterbatch (polyolefin carrier)
Product FormFree-flowing granules
AppearanceUniform dark violet granules
Primary ApplicationsPolypropylene (PP), polyethylene (PE), ABS, and TPE compounds
Key FeaturesHigh heat stability, excellent dispersion, low extractables
BenefitsReduced dosing, minimized plate-out, consistent batch-to-batch color match
Recommended Dosage Range1.5–4.0 wt% depending on substrate and shade depth
Storage ConditionsStore in dry, cool conditions (≤25°C); keep sealed to prevent moisture absorption
